The Oil and Gas industry, a pivotal component of the global energy sector, heavily relies on specialized equipment to ensure efficient and safe extraction of hydrocarbons. Among the critical components of this equipment lineup are Oil Country Tubular Goods (OCTG), which play an indispensable role in the exploration, drilling, and production phases of oil and gas wells. OCTG encompasses a variety of pipe products specifically designed to withstand the harsh conditions of drilling and hydrocarbon extraction, including drill pipes, steel casing pipes, tubing, couplings and etc. These components are not just pieces of metal; they are the backbone of drilling operations, ensuring the structural integrity of wells, the safety of the drilling process, and the efficient flow of oil and gas to the surface.
Couplings are crucial components within the Oil Country Tubular Goods (OCTG) system, designed to connect individual sections of drill pipe, casing, and tubing. These short cylinders are threaded inside to ensure a tight and secure connection, facilitating the seamless extension of the piping through the wellbore. By adhering to stringent API specifications, OCTG couplings ensure the integrity and continuity of the pipeline, playing a vital role in maintaining the structural cohesiveness and pressure containment of the drilling assembly. Their robust design and precision engineering enable them to withstand the harsh operating conditions of drilling, including high pressures, mechanical stresses, and corrosive environments, thereby ensuring the efficiency and safety of oil and gas extraction operations.

Tubing pipes are the conduits through which oil and gas travel from the reservoir to the surface. These pipes are designed for efficiency in resource extraction, manufactured to API 5CT standards to ensure reliability in the harsh conditions of the wellbore. The selection of tubing involves considering the diameter, wall thickness, and connection types to optimize the flow of hydrocarbons and ensure the longevity of the well.

Steel casing pipes serve as the structural lining of the borehole, offering critical stability to the wellbore and protecting against collapses of the formation. These pipes, generally adhering to API 5CT standards, are engineered to withstand a range of stresses including axial tension, external pressures from surrounding rock, and internal fluid pressures. The integrity of the casing is vital for the overall safety and effectiveness of the drilling operation, making its design and material selection of paramount importance.

The drill pipe is the dynamic force in drilling operations, designed to rotate the drill bit and circulate drilling fluid. Manufactured to meet rigorous API standards such as API 5DP and API SPEC 7-1, drill pipes are seamless tubes capable of enduring extreme internal pressures, axial tensions, and the mechanical stresses of drilling. The choice of materials and the adherence to standards are crucial for ensuring the drill pipe's performance under the challenging conditions of drilling operations.

The oil and gas industry continuously benefits from advancements in material science, particularly in the development of OCTG components. Modern alloys and heat-treatment processes have significantly improved the durability and performance of OCTG, offering enhanced resistance to the challenging conditions of drilling operations, including sulfide stress cracking.
In addition to material advancements, OCTG has seen significant innovations in design, particularly in connection types and sealing capabilities. These innovations aim to improve the efficiency and safety of drilling operations, ensuring that OCTG components can meet the increasing demands of modern oil and gas extraction.
Adhering to API standards is not just a regulatory requirement; it's a cornerstone of quality assurance in OCTG manufacturing. The rigorous testing and inspection processes, often involving third-party inspectors, ensure that OCTG components meet the highest quality standards, ensuring their reliability and performance in the field.
